India’s southern state of Kerala, which has a vast coastline and equally big ambitions to create mega ports, has suffered yet another setback.
State port officials said that Universal Lubricants of Sharjah, the lone bidder to develop Azhikkal port, has apparently lost interest in the project and failed to send a technical team for detailed discussions....
